DSCR Loan Meaning: Demystifying the Debt Service Coverage Ratio
Understanding a DSCR is vital for anyone looking to secure a loan for property . Essentially, it measures the income-generating asset’s ability to handle its debt obligations . It's found by dividing the net operating income by the total debt service . Be Eligible for a Loan DSCR Loan : Standards and Advantages
To become eligible for a debt service coverage ratio program, individuals typically haven't need to show traditional income . Instead, lenders focus on the property's ability to produce sufficient lease income . Generally , a debt-to-income ratio of greater than 1.0 is needed, indicating the lease payments is greater than the regular mortgage payments .
